Trong bài viết này, mình sẽ hướng dẫn các bạn cách sao lưu và khôi phục dữ liệu trang web WordPress bằng Plugin All-in-One WP Migration.

Với Plugin này, bạn có thể dễ dàng di chuyển trang web, sao lưu dữ liệu hoặc nhân bản trang web sang một trang web khác một cách đơn giản và nhanh chóng hơn.

Tuy nhiên, chắc hẳn nhiều bạn cũng sẽ gặp vấn đề tương tự mình gần đây gặp phải. Đó là, không thể khôi phục dữ liệu khi sử dụng file backup có dung lượng lớn hơn 500MB.

Bài viết này mình sẽ hướng dẫn bạn cách loại bỏ giới hạn này để có thể restore được file dữ liệu có dung lượng lớn hơn.

Nâng giới hạn dung lượng All-in-One WP Migration

Cách 1: Sử dụng All-in-One WP Migration unlimited extension (mất phí)

Nếu công việc của bạn bắt buộc phải thường xuyên backup & restore dữ liệu với plugin AIO WP Migration thì mình khuyên bạn nên mua thêm extension trả phí này để cho tiện sử dụng.

Extension này có giá $69/year cũng không quá rẻ mà cũng không quá đắt nếu nhu cầu của bạn thực sự cao.

Bạn có thể tự mua được khi truy cập link bên dưới:

https://servmask.com/products/unlimited-extension

Cách 2: Sử dụng All-in-One WP Migration 6.68 (miễn phí)

Có thể nhiều bạn đã biết thì thời điểm hiện tại(13/6/2023) thì All-in-One WP Migration chỉ cho phép upload file dữ liệu có dung lượng tối đa 100MB.


Do đó, phần này mình sẽ hướng dẫn bạn gỡ bỏ giới hạn này miễn phí bằng cách sử dụng phiên bản cũ hơn của plugin.

Bước 1: Đầu tiên bạn nhấn vào link bên dưới để tải về phiên bản 6.68 của plugin All-in-One WP Migration.

all-in-one-wp-migration.6.68.zip

Bước 2: Cài đặt và kích hoạt plugin đã tải về

Chọn file đã tải về rồi nhấn nút Cài đặt.

Kích hoạt plugin.

Bạn chú ý không được nhấn nút “nâng cấp ngay” để đảm bảo vẫn giữ lại phiên bản 6.68 nhé.

Bước 3: Chỉnh sửa source code của plugin

Có 2 cách để chỉnh sửa, 1 là từ giao diện dashboard của website của bạn, 2 là từ file manager của hosting.

Bạn dùng cách nào cũng được miễn là cảm thấy tiện lợi.

A. Chỉnh sửa trực tiếp từ Plugin -> Plugin Editor

Chọn đúng plugin All-in-One WP Migration.

Mở file constants.php và tìm tới dòng code bên dưới.

define( 'AI1WM_MAX_FILE_SIZE', 536870912 );

Sau đó sửa thành dòng bên dưới (thêm khúc * 20 để tăng dung lượng).

define( 'AI1WM_MAX_FILE_SIZE', 536870912 * 20 );

Sau đó lưu lại file đã chỉnh sửa là được.

B. Chỉnh sửa từ File Manager của Hosting

Bạn tìm tới file /cosme.vn/wp-content/plugins/all-in-one-wp-migration/constants.php trong folder chứa mã nguồn của website trên File Manager(nếu hosting sử dụng cPanel) của Hosting.

Sau đó tương tự phần trên, bạn mở file constants.php và tìm tới dòng code bên dưới.

define( 'AI1WM_MAX_FILE_SIZE', 536870912 );

Sau đó sửa thành dòng bên dưới (thêm khúc * 20 để tăng dung lượng).

define( 'AI1WM_MAX_FILE_SIZE', 536870912 * 20 );

Sau đó lưu lại file đã chỉnh sửa là được.